How Much Does a Technical System Analyst Make in Pennsylvania?

Updated March 01, 2025
As of March 01, 2025, the average annual pay of Technical System Analyst in Pennsylvania is $69,164. While Salary.com is seeing that Technical System Analyst salary in PA can go up to $82,405 or down to $51,711, but most earn between $60,028 and $76,095.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, and your experience levels. Top 10 Highest Paying Cities For Technical System Analyst Jobs in Pennsylvania

It is important to understand how location impacts your career prospects in the United States. There are some cities where a Technical System Analyst can find a job easily with a greater salary paid then achieve a higher standard of living. Below is the top cities list for Technical System Analyst job salaries in Pennsylvania. Some cities can pay higher salaries for Technical System Analyst jobs, which can indicate that there is a large demand for Technical System Analyst positions in this city.
The following table shows top 10 cities where the Technical System Analyst salary is higher than other cities in Pennsylvania. Doylestown takes first place in this list, followed by Philadelphia, West Chester. The Technical System Analyst salary is $74,985 in Doylestown, which is higher than the national average. There are 7 cities' Technical System Analyst salary higher than national average in Pennsylvania.
The average salary for a Technical System Analyst in Pennsylvania is $69,164, but we found that the city with the highest salary for Technical System Analyst jobs is Doylestown, PA, and it is higher than Philadelphia. Technical System Analyst jobs in Doylestown can have the opportunity to earn higher salaries than in other cities in Pennsylvania.
CITY ANNUAL SALARY MONTHLY PAY WEEKLY PAY HOURLY WAGE
Doylestown $74,985 $6,249 $1,442 $36
Philadelphia $73,183 $6,099 $1,407 $35
West Chester $72,144 $6,012 $1,387 $35
Stroudsburg $70,065 $5,839 $1,347 $34
Allentown $69,857 $5,821 $1,343 $34
Bethlehem $69,857 $5,821 $1,343 $34
Easton $69,718 $5,810 $1,341 $34
Reading $68,956 $5,746 $1,326 $33
Pittsburgh $68,263 $5,689 $1,313 $33
Lancaster $67,916 $5,660 $1,306 $33

Frequently Asked Questions About a Technical System Analyst Salaries

What is the average of a Technical System Analyst in Pennsylvania?

The Technical System Analyst salary range is from $60,028 to $76,095, and the average Technical System Analyst salary is $69,164/year in Pennsylvania. The Technical System Analyst's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Technical System Analyst salary in the United States?

The Technical System Analyst salary in San Jose, CA is $86,975 which is the highest in the US.

What kinds of reasons will influence the Technical System Analyst's salary?

Besides the location, employees' education degree, related skills, and work experience also will influence the salary. Try to improve your skills and experience to get a higher salary for the position of Technical System Analyst.
